The European Hematology Association (EHA) was founded in Brussels, Belgium, in June 1992. The Association organised a biennial congress in a European city. From 1998, it became an annual event, taking place in June. Gradually, the activities expanded to cover many complementary subjects. Today, the Executive Office of the Association resides in The Hague, Netherlands, and serves a membership of over 3,200 from 100 countries.

Activities

EHA organizes annual congress each year. Recently the association organized its 18th Annual Congress in Sweden.

Publication

Haematologica (ISSN 1592-8721) is the official journal of the European Hematology Association.
